A missing victim. A deceitful family. And a detective too close to come out unscathed.
Detective Edward Petrosky has seen his share of horrors—abused children, terrified assault victims, and of course, the vicious predators who don’t stop killing until someone like Petrosky puts them away. It’s no wonder he needs a little whiskey to take the edge off.
So he’s relieved when he gets a call on a burglary—he’ll take stolen laptops over dead bodies any day. But he quickly learns this is no ordinary housebreak. There’s a considerable amount of blood at the scene, though the owner doesn’t appear injured. And Petrosky recognizes him as a man accused of sexual assault years prior; his psycho relatives are more cult than family.
When the neighbors identify their burglary suspect, the case goes sideways—it’s not possible. How could a woman who burned to death along with her husband nearly a decade before, a relative of the homeowner, be the one fleeing the crime? If the witnesses are correct, and the woman faked her death…that means she murdered her own husband. What possible reason could she have to return?
It doesn’t help that Shannon, Petrosky’s surrogate daughter and wife of his murdered partner, appears to be at the center of the conspiracy. Years of deception have masked a far more intricate web of lies, filled with secrets that implicate the people Petrosky loves most. And with these criminals tying up loose ends, Shannon’s life is at stake.
Petrosky must decide how deep he’s willing to go, knowing that exposing the truth could rip apart a terrified woman’s family…and his own.

This book starts with a boy watching a woman giving birth in the presence of “Father” under his watchful gaze, just like all of the other times this had happened, but he couldn’t say or do anything because it would make him angry and that is the last thing he wanted to do.Detective Petrosky and his partner go to investigate a burglary, it is something lighter than the usual predators and their victims, but when he sees an expensive looking watch on the table and nothing else being disturbed, apart from some broken picture frames and a whole lot of blood, it's looking highly likely that the break in was just secondary, especially with who had their house broken into. This new case brings back memories of a old one where domestic abuse was involved until the victim had had time to decompress and quickly retracted their statement and decided not to press charges, but as they question the owner of the house, his answers don’t tally with the evidence inside and it is the same thing when they talk to the neighbour who called it in, her description of the person she saw running away from the house is the same as a case from the past, but the person who is being described is dead adding yet more questions than answers to the case, especially when the blood results come back as a match for the dead person as well, which makes them a lot more alive.
As they try to find more leads to follow, the case becomes more and more bizarre and more questions than answers keep popping up, especially when the dead woman was kidnapped and involved in a car accident not too long before she died in a warehouse fire with her husband a brother in law, even more frustrating is that the case file has disappeared, so they decide to go and talk to someone who was involved. While talking to them, similarities between the dead woman and the domestic abuse victims cases appear, but it still doesn’t give any more clarification, just more questions again. As Petrosky finds out more about the family of the burglary victim, he gets an increasingly bad feeling that there is more to the case than meets the eye, but when he finds out that an old partner was involved in the original case, it leads to more suspicion, but these questions are not ones to be answered as the individual died, but his widow might be able to shed some light on it. When Petrosky suddenly comes across Shannon in the course of the investigation, even though she lives nowhere nearby, she tells him some information which shocks him.
Will Petrosky be able to solve the crime and the mystery surrounding a woman who is supposed to be dead and why she came back, all while battling to keep himself from getting too involved, especially when the case is so close to home? This is a thriller which will keep you guessing until the end and is as action packed as it can be as the detectives try to untangle the web of lies and deceit they find themselves in the middle of.
